New ATC Duffel

These versatile Duffel Bags are perfect for any use. Handmade in Colorado, U.S.A., of heavy waxed canvas and MILSPEC components, our Duffels are designed to be extremely rugged. A double-layer of waxed canvas reinforces the bottoms. The webbed strap handles circle underneath the bags, between the canvas layers, providing extra support when lifted. All seams are edged with binding tape, ensuring they won’t fray despite extensive use. And the #10 YKK zippers are as tough and burly as they come. These Duffels will take a beating and keep on working. No worries. Lifetime warranty included.

To add to the versatility of the Duffels, we offer an optional 1000 Denier Cordura lining, in black or red. When lined this way, the Duffel’s utility is increased even further. For instance, it makes a great luggage bag for clothing for any traveler. And the extra layer of fabric provides additional protection for the Duffel’s contents.

The large Duffel Bag measures 23 inches long with a circumference of 40 inches, while the medium Duffel Bag measures 17 inches long, with a circumference of 31 inches. (Since each Duffel is handmade, slight variations in these dimensions might occur.)
